Mahakumbh Nagar, Feb. 23 -- Chief minister Yogi Adityanath on Sunday said 62 crore devotees, which was more than half of the followers of Sanatan Dharma, had taken a dip in the Sangam during the ongoing Mahakumbh.
Addressing religious leaders and sadhus here, he said there was no other belief, religion or sect in the world that could gather such a large number of people to express their faith. "Mahakumbh is a symbol of divinity and the vastness of Sanatan Dharma," he maintained.
The chief minister said his government was committed to providing grandeur to every event related to Sanatan Dharma. "We will work with full devotion and dedication for any event related to Sanatan Dharma so that it can touch new heights of success."
